SportsMultan Sultans outclass Karachi Kings in high-scoring PSL clashBy Web Desk-Apr 19, 2026KARACHI: Multan Sultans held their nerve to defeat Karachi Kings by 11 runs in a thrilling encounter of the HBL Pakistan Super League (PSL) 11 at the National Bank Stadium on Sunday. Set a daunting target of 208, Karachi Kings fell short despite a strong fight, getting bowled out for 196 with just two balls remaining. The chase began aggressively as Jason Roy and Saad Baig raced to 29 runs in quick time. However, Arafat Minhas turned the tide early by removing two key batters, putting Karachi under pressure at 41-2. Roy departed for 16, while Salman Ali Agha failed to make an impact. Saad Baig showed intent with a brisk 21, but his dismissal further deepened Karachi’s troubles, leaving them at 47-3 after the powerplay. Reeza Hendricks and Moeen Ali then tried to rebuild the innings with a steady 67-run partnership. Hendricks led the charge with a well-crafted 49 off 32 deliveries, but his dismissal at a crucial stage stalled Karachi’s momentum. Abbas Afridi injected some late excitement with a quick 34 off 16 balls, but his departure just before the final over effectively ended the contest. Needing 18 runs off the last over, Karachi failed to deliver as Mohammad Wasim kept things tight to seal the victory. Arafat Minhas was the standout performer with the ball, taking three important wickets. Earlier, Multan Sultans posted a formidable total of 207-7 after opting to bat first. Their innings got off to a shaky start with Steve Smith dismissed without scoring. However, Josh Philippe and Awais Zafar stabilized things with a fluent 66-run partnership.
